Output 875599ae95788b40b1c6314cd53bbc253d4028593066d4524a650f7442b5a145:0

value
183876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a484b62c1e47ceef67c0b5e0d0ed906422c5a873 OP_EQUAL
address
3Gguiy7e8wn6MnBrzDJceWnvXHtb3CXGXm
transaction
875599ae95788b40b1c6314cd53bbc253d4028593066d4524a650f7442b5a145
spent
true